Output 4dbd76e7b884ae0fe6ec347b95befe923e4295016fc08889f8aeaf853fa3e044:3

value
58496636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bf05ca1675c6c6310b0e9ba14ff7bae3a9c7ea9 OP_EQUAL
address
MKCVHf9o7NXdBKG1HtwjnQRwfZJMrQojn4
transaction
4dbd76e7b884ae0fe6ec347b95befe923e4295016fc08889f8aeaf853fa3e044
spent
true